十年LabVIEW编程经验:从入门到精通

需积分: 10 5 下载量 175 浏览量 更新于2024-07-25 收藏 6.68MB PDF 举报
《我和LabVIEW:一个NI工程师的十年编程经验》是阮奇桢所著的一本实用指南,专为想要深入学习和掌握LabVIEW的读者设计。该书不仅提供了一个资深工程师的个人视角,还分享了作者十年间积累的宝贵经验和技巧。以下章节概述了部分内容: 第〇章:序 本章作为开篇,作者简述了撰写本书的目的,可能包括对LabVIEW的热爱、个人职业生涯的转折点以及为何认为这本书对于初学者和进阶者都是宝贵的资源。读者可以从中感受到作者对LabVIEW的热情和对分享知识的诚意。 如何学习LabVIEW 这一部分提供了系统的学习路径和建议,强调了理论与实践结合的重要性,可能包括推荐的学习材料、入门步骤以及如何克服常见学习障碍的方法。它可能会指导读者如何根据自己的技能水平制定学习计划,并介绍LabVIEW的版本迭代及其影响。 第一章:LabVIEW的编程环境 本章深入探讨了LabVIEW的编程环境,包括讲解工程资源管理器(Project Explorer),这是组织和管理VIs(虚拟仪器)的关键工具。作者会解释如何使用它来创建、保存和查找项目中的各种元素。 如何创建和使用LabVIEW中的LLB文件 LLB文件是LabVIEW中的一个重要概念,用于封装代码和数据,使得它们可以方便地在不同项目或版本之间复用。阮奇桢会详细介绍如何编写和导入LLB文件,以及如何通过它们实现代码模块化和高效开发。 如何使用VI的重入属性(Reentrant) 重入性是指VIs可以在多线程环境中安全地被调用。作者会解释何时选择启用重入属性,以及如何处理并发执行时可能出现的问题,这对于编写健壮的程序至关重要。 用户自定义控件中的Control,TypeDef.和StrictTypeDef. 这部分介绍了LabVIEW中三种类型的用户自定义控件:Control(基本控件)、TypeDef(类型定义)和StrictTypeDef(严格类型定义)。作者将解释它们之间的区别,帮助读者理解何时选择哪种类型来创建或使用控件,从而提升开发效率和代码质量。 调整控件和函数面板的首选项 LabVIEW允许用户个性化界面设置,如字体大小、颜色等。阮奇桢将分享如何根据个人习惯调整这些偏好,以优化编程体验,减轻眼睛疲劳。 在文件夹下直接创建新的VI 此技巧涉及如何快速在项目文件夹中创建新VIs,简化开发流程,提高工作效率。可能包括快捷键演示和文件组织的最佳实践。 图标编辑器上的鼠标双击技巧 最后,图标编辑器是LabVIEW的核心图形编程界面,作者会揭示一些鲜为人知的鼠标操作技巧,如如何通过双击或其他特殊操作来快速创建或修改节点,提升编程速度和可视化编程能力。 《我和LabVIEW:一个NI工程师的十年编程经验》是一本全面且实用的指南,涵盖了从入门到进阶的各种知识,旨在帮助读者充分利用LabVIEW进行高效、高质量的工程开发。